  1. Get Up and Move Around –

Few people appreciate the benefits of being physically active. You can benefit from the side of health, especially when you take a few steps to exercise every day. You don’t need expensive equipment, nor the services of a personal trainer. All you need is to move around as much as possible during the day. You can do this by avoiding the elevator and taking the stairs, not to mention the countless ways you can exercise in your every day activities.
